Help Your Kids with Science also includes a glossary of key science terms and symbols. 0756692687 Come Sit By Me: Volume OneCyndy Regeling Come Sit By Me is a unit study program which uses outstanding Canadian picture books to cover all subject areas—-from character study to science, math to art — and more! Each volume also contains a unit which takes you across Canada via picture books. In both volumes you'll also find a writing project explained for each of the units, which finds its finished form in a home-made published book. Memory verses and bible stories are also suggested. all you need to add is a math and phonics program for a fun and meaningful year of learning! Each volume is appropriate for one year of study for 4 - 7 year-olds. Can be used with more than one child. Each volume covers 36 different books.
